A new approach is being taken by Gardai to help combat an emerging attack culture in Ireland. High visibility Gardai patrols are being deployed to particular ‘assault hot spots’ throughout the country.

Our reporter Julia Tereno was out and about on the streets of Dublin asking people if they have ever witnessed violence on the streets.
